Transaction 2e4366d604d79c91094d090f7814e7c044a477285a98735c3158ea54e158209a
1 Input
2 Outputs
- 2e4366d604d79c91094d090f7814e7c044a477285a98735c3158ea54e158209a:0
- 2e4366d604d79c91094d090f7814e7c044a477285a98735c3158ea54e158209a:1
value 10000000
address 1M9VNkDfeLAQMrcHD8RHppTwZYsgd1vtBV
value 84578945
address 1PbrwGRXqA2F7cLFbyfcE22fjL3Q2yiTKY